I'm sorry, but I don't think you can call a system that has been "pumping out 60%" for only 8/9 days, a "system to end all systems."

And I only say this because I've been there. Don't get too caught up in the hype of a new system. I've done the same thing as you where I thought I had a 75% system and posted about it, only to watch it fail miserably.

I currently have an NCAAB system that's 68% (84-40) after 3 weeks. I'm still keeping it to myself though because I know 3 weeks is not a big enough sample size. I may not even share it the rest of the year but wait until next season. I put out a few picks on Twitter and my blog every now and then, but other than that I'm keeping quite until the results can speak for themselves.

Again, I'm not trying to be too critical of you and I honestly hope your system works great. All I'm saying is be careful with the hype if you want to keep a good image around here.

I never play spreads greater than -14... even if the system is strong with it. For that reason exactly. Once a team gets up high enough they look to maintain and don't care if they give up a few points, they don't care about the spread. I've found teams like to stay up 12-15 if they're good enough because then they can rest easy. Once the score gets to within 10-12 they tighten up. Just something I've noticed something to consider.

I should add (and please listen to this, if nothing else at all):

Lines are set up to give each side roughly a 50% chance at winning. The way the house wins is through the juice. If you bet on random teams (assuming the lines are right) you will end up hitting 50%, but you'll have lost money due to the juice.

The way we (the bettors) win is by finding the lines that are incorrect, that is, not 50%, and exploit them. It's impossible for even the best sports books to get every line right so it's our job to find the ones that are wrong. Sometimes they rush their analysis, sometimes a player gets injured and we can react faster than they can change the line. Sometimes we just know a team better than they do.

I bring this up because there is no way the books got 72 lines wrong, thus most of your "system picks" have a 50% chance of winning, thus your "system" will hit about 50% of them, give or take.

This is why we look for systems that only call a few games a day at most. If that is all our system is calling, we have more reason to believe our system is finding the incorrect lines. We then back that up with evidence by following the picks and see they are hitting 60-70% of the time.

60-70% is very good because we can assume the books are trying to get each line to 50%. When they are off, they are rarely off by too much (20% at most, usually). If you're looking for a system to hit 90%, find a system that calls about 10 games a season, because that's probably how often they're off by that much.

That is what we are trying to say. You say you will not rest until it's perfected so PLEASE PLEASE PLEASE listen to this and take notice!!! You are calling too many games.
